Starting in late September 2024, Microsoft 365 Groups and Teams that have had no activity for a year or more, and whose owners do not respond to warning notices, will start to be deleted. Any activity in the Group or Team from any member within thirty days of the owner receiving the deletion…

Students should see Microsoft 365 for Cornell Students.Microsoft 365 includes productivity tools like Outlook, Word, and Excel. Standard versions of these classic tools are available online through an A1 license for all Cornell employees.

Two types of Microsoft 365 licenses available at Cornell: A1 and A5. Details about how they differ and how to find out which one you have can be found at Microsoft 365 ProPlus for Cornell Employees.
